The Sound of Silence: Clemson QB has special encounter in Arizona

With just a few more days until the showdown between the Tigers and Buckeyes, the team took some time after Wednesday’s practice to meet kids from the Special Olympics of Arizona. One Tiger in particular had a very rewarding encounter with one of the deaf children. Full Story »
